fsdb波形 -bt
时间: 2023-09-28 18:04:06 浏览: 49
FSDB(Full System Debug)是一种用于表示和存储数字电路仿真波形数据的格式。它被广泛用于硬件验证和调试过程中。FSDB波形文件可以记录信号值、时钟周期和变化事件等信息。
"-bt"是FSDB波形文件中的一项选项,表示以二进制格式存储波形数据。使用该选项可以减小波形文件的大小,加快读写速度。
因此,"fsdb波形 -bt"可以解释为以二进制格式存储FSDB波形数据。
相关问题
fsdbextract source.fsdb -bt 10000ns -et 20000ns -o output.fsdb 切割波形只有
切割波形只是一种处理时序数据的方法,可以通过指定时间范围来提取所需的波形部分。通过上述命令"fsdbextract source.fsdb -bt 10000ns -et 20000ns -o output.fsdb",我们可以对名为"source.fsdb"的时序数据文件进行操作。
这个命令中的参数含义如下:
- "-bt 10000ns" 表示开始时间,指定从10,000纳秒开始的波形。
- "-et 20000ns" 表示结束时间,指定在20,000纳秒时结束波形。
- "-o output.fsdb" 表示输出文件名,将切割后的波形保存为"output.fsdb"。
通过以上命令,我们将在名为"source.fsdb"的输入文件中提取时间范围从10,000纳秒到20,000纳秒的波形,并将结果保存为"output.fsdb"的输出文件。这样,我们便得到了一个包含所需时间范围内的切割波形的新文件。
这个方法对于分析和处理大量时序数据非常有用。通过切割波形,我们可以筛选出感兴趣的部分,以便在后续的分析和研究中进行更准确、高效的操作。
dump fsdb波形 的 tcl命令
要使用Tcl命令来转储FSDB波形,您可以使用VCS仿真工具中的以下命令:
```
fsdbDumpWave -o <output_file_name> -signals <signal_list>
```
其中,`<output_file_name>` 是您想要保存的输出文件名, `<signal_list>` 是您想要转储的信号列表。
例如,如果您想要将所有信号转储到名为 "dump.fsdb" 的文件中,可以使用以下命令:
```
fsdbDumpWave -o dump.fsdb -signals *
```
如果您只想转储特定的信号,可以通过在 `<signal_list>` 中列出信号名称来指定它们。例如,如果您只想转储信号 "clk" 和 "data",可以使用以下命令:
```
fsdbDumpWave -o dump.fsdb -signals clk data
```
请确保在运行此命令之前已经加载了正确的仿真库和 FSDB 文件。